Josh Duhamel Joins Heist Thriller BANDIT From The Director of Nathan Fillion's UNCHARTED Fan Film

Josh Duhamel has signed on to star in a new film titled Bandit. The movie is a heist thriller that will be directed by Allan Ungar, who previously helmed that awesome Uncharted fan film with Nathan Fillion. The movie centers on the true-life exploits of Gilbert Galvan Jr., “an American who escaped from prison and crossed into Canada, becoming a criminal dubbed the Flying Bandit. Galvan was known for his disguises and planning of more than 63 bank and jewelry heists, but it was brazen productivity that gained him notoriety. A collector of the frequent flyer program, Galvan would fly himself first class to different cities across the country, sometimes robbing 3 banks in the same day before flying home for dinner. Galvan still holds a record for the most consecutive robberies in Canadian history.”

The story tells of Galvan “falling in love with a woman that he can’t provide for and turning to robbing banks, discovering that he’s exceptionally good at it. But as he gets addicted to the rush and the jobs become more dangerous, his notoriety is growing in record time. This brings attention to a brilliant cop who becomes determined to take down Canada’s most wanted bank robber at all costs, starting the manhunt with the help of a special police task force. What ensues is a cat-and-mouse game as the two men attempt to outsmart one another in a cross-country pursuit.”

The script, which was written by producer Kraig Wenman, is based on author Robert Knuckle’s best-selling novel, The Flying Bandit, and interviews by journalist Ed Arnold with Galvan Jr.
